12. Loading the cabinet (Fig. 4)

A number of important rules should be followed in loading the cabinet:
- arrange the goods so that they never exceed the maximum load line (Rif. 9); if this reference line is
exceeded, disturbing correct air circulation, higher temperatures of goods are obtained and ice
formations can occur on the evaporator.
- uniform arrangement of the goods, without empty spaces, assures the best operation of the cabinet.
- it is best to first sell all the goods that have been in the cabinet for a longer time compared to the
fresher incoming goods (foodstuff turnover).

13. Defrosting and water draining (Fig. 6)

The Antares 195C G3 - G4 line of refrigerated cabinets can be equipped with 2 automatic
defrosting systems (three 30 min. defrosting operations per day):
Electrical defrosting;
This is carried out by three armoured electrical resistences inserted in each evaporator (230V).
Hot gas defrosting;
This is carried out by sending the hot gas (produced by the compression of the refrigerating gas) into
the evaporator which, while heating up, operates as a condenser, melting all ice formations.
During the defrosting phase, the product displayed will increase in temperature, which nevertheless
does not exceed the legal limts. Once the defrosting phase has ended, the system will quickly reach
operating temperature (- 18°C - 25°C).
Water draining;
To drain the water produced by defrosting, it is necessary to:
- provide a slightly sloping drainage in the floor
- install a drain-trap between the cabinet draining duct and the floor connection;
- hermetically seal the water draining area of the floor.
This procedure prevents the risks of bad smells inside the cabinet, the dispersion of refrigerated air
and possible malfunctioning due to humidity.
N.B.Periodically have a qualified installer check that the hydraulic connections are in a perfect
state.

14. Steam prevention

To prevent the thermal insulation glass partitions from steaming up, electrical resistances (hot cables)
are positioned along the perimeter of these partitions.

15. Night blinds (Fig. 4)

To prevent needless dispersion of the cold and ensure the hygiene of the goods during the night,
optional manual night blinds (Rif. 6) or manual blinds (Rif. 7) are available.
N.B.For cabinets without internal lighting, switch off the lights before closing the cabinet.
